130 pupils took part in today’s Essex Primary Dodgeball competition, which is the first competition of 2019 and runs into the Winter Games next week.
Pupils from across the county came together at the tennis centre based at The Deanes School to compete for the title. A fun filled afternoon full of Dodgeball, the standard from all teams was exceptional and the continuous support given from SGO’s, Pe Teachers and schools from the county makes this possible.
Lawford Mead kept hold of their title winning the second year in the row, followed by St Marys Silver and Earls Hall Bronze.
A big well done to Earls Hall who claimed the Bronze and Bournemouth Park for representing Southend at county level.
